Get Job Alerts
straight to your inbox
Your daily Job Alert has been created and your search saved
By clicking Submit you agree to the Terms and conditions applicable to our service and acknowledge that your personal data will be used in accordance with our Privacy policy and you will recieve emails and communications about jobs and career related topics.
Job at Swiss Re in Greater London
Save Hide
Apply on external website

14 jobs at Swiss Re

Portfolio Management Actuary (London, GB) by Agreement in Greater London
Property Claims Specialist (London, GB) £50,000 and £76,000 GBP in Greater London
Senior Underwriter, Credit & Political Risk Reinsurance (London, GB) GBP 106,000 - GBP 158,000 annually in Greater London
Show all

Customer Manager (London, GB)

Job at Swiss Re in Greater London

Are you ready to drive business development and be at the forefront of innovative risk solutions for corporate clients? Join our dynamic team at Swiss Re Corporate Solutions where you'll build meaningful relationships with key customers, develop new business opportunities, and translate complex needs into tailored risk solutions that make a difference.

About the Role

Reporting to Head Customer Management UK&I, you'll be the vital bridge between Swiss Re's comprehensive capabilities and our corporate clients' evolving risk challenges.With a strong focus on new business development, you'll have the exciting opportunity to leverage the entire Swiss Re Group's expertise to identify growth opportunities, attract new clients, and deliver sophisticated solutions that address major trends and reshape the risk landscape for our clients.

Key Responsibilities

Establish and nurture meaningful relationships with assigned and prospect customers and their brokers Drive new business development by identifying and pursuing growth opportunities with new and existing clients Develop deep understanding of customers' needs across risk transfer, risk insights, and risk partnerships to translate them into executable opportunities Lead and inspire cross-functional collaboration to deliver the best value propositions for our clients Leverage data & analytics in customer engagement plans, delivering a consultative approach that sets us apart Maintain high quality customer information including strategic engagement plans in CRM system

About the Team

At Swiss Re Corporate Solutions, we are the commercial insurance arm of the Swiss Re Group. Our team operates from approximately 50 locations worldwide, offering innovative insurance solutions to large and midsized multinational corporations. We are a small, impactful team based in London. We are proud to represent Swiss Re in the external market and be at the forefront of sharing our propositions, innovation and solutions with customers and brokers while helping our clients in mitigating their risk exposure.

About You

You're a forward-thinking, curious professional who thrives on building relationships and turning innovative ideas into practical solutions. With excellent communication, negotiation, and presentation skills, you can confidently engage in challenging conversations with both internal and external stakeholders. You're a self-starter with a proven track record in business origination who takes initiative and implements measures in a goal-oriented manner.

We are looking for candidates who meet these requirements:

Deep understanding and experience of relationship management and new business development, preferably within financial services, consulting, insurance, broking and/or industrial corporates Solid experience with originating, developing, and binding complex transactions, including, property, casualty, international insurance programmes and alternative risk transfer solutions Advanced analytical skills, with the ability to share insights and tell a compelling story Project management skills with ability to coordinate and lead cross-functional initiatives and teams Broad industry network with key partners including corporate risk managers and brokers Knowledge of emerging risks and trends affecting corporate clients

For London, the annual base salary range for this position is between GBP 88 000 and GBP 132 000 (for a full-time role). The specific salary offered considers:

the requirements, scope, complexity and responsibilities of the role,

the applicant's own profile including education/qualifications, expertise, specialisation, skills and experience.

In addition to your base salary, Swiss Re offers an attractive performance-based variable compensation component, designed to recognise your achievements. Further you will enjoy a variety of global and location specific benefits.

Eligibility may vary depending on the terms of Swiss Re policies and your employment contract.

About Swiss Re Corporate Solutions

Swiss Re is one of the world’s leading providers of reinsurance, insurance and other forms of insurance-based risk transfer. We anticipate and manage risks, from natural catastrophes and climate change to cybercrime.Swiss Re Corporate Solutions is the commercial insurance arm of the Swiss Re Group. We offer innovative insurance solutions to large and midsized multinational corporations from our approximately 50 locations worldwide. We help clients mitigate their risk exposure, whilst our industry-leading claims service provides them with additional peace of mind.Our success depends on our ability to build an inclusive culture encouraging fresh perspectives and innovative thinking. Swiss Re Corporate Solutions embraces a workplace where everyone has equal opportunities to thrive and develop professionally regardless of their age, gender, race, ethnicity, gender identity and/or expression, sexual orientation, physical or mental ability, skillset, thought or other characteristics. In our inclusive and flexible environment everyone can bring their authentic selves to work and their passion for sustainability.If you are an experienced professional returning to the workforce after a career break, we encourage you to apply for open positions that match your skills and experience.

.swissre_footer { position: relative; margin-top: -50px; height: 30px; clear: both; margin-bottom: 20px; background: #EEE none repeat scroll 0% 0%; line-height: 30px; padding: 0px 10px; color: #AAA; font-family: "Arial,Helvetica,sans-serif"; } .swissre_jobtemplate { width: 970px; max-width: 100%; height: auto; } .jobDisplay .job { font-family: "Arial" !important; font-size: 12px !important; } .joqReqDescription { max-width: 100%; height: auto; align: center; } .joqReqDescription ul { width: 787px; max-width: 100%; } .joqReqDescription p { width: 827px; max-width: 100%; } Keywords: Reference Code: 136341

ID 1258079 Sectors:
in London, Greater London, England
Get direction
Expand the map Minimize the map
Portfolio Management Actuary (London, GB) by Agreement in Greater London
Property Claims Specialist (London, GB) £50,000 and £76,000 GBP in Greater London
Senior Underwriter, Credit & Political Risk Reinsurance (London, GB) GBP 106,000 - GBP 158,000 annually in Greater London
Show all

Similar jobs nearby

Sales Executive (Rexel Croydon, Rexel London, GB)
by Agreement
Rexel UK profile and vacancies
Rexel UK
in Croydon, Greater London, CR0
Driver/Warehouse (Rexel Bermondsey, Rexel London, GB)
by Agreement
Rexel UK profile and vacancies
Rexel UK
in Greater London, SE1
Driver/Warehouse (Rexel Bermondsey, Rexel London, GB)
by Agreement
Rexel UK profile and vacancies
Rexel UK
in Greater London, SE1
MIU MIU Client Advisor Leather Goods, Bond Street (London, GB)
by Agreement
PRADA S.p.A. profile and vacancies
PRADA S.p.A.
in Greater London
PRADA Client Advisor Leather Goods, Harrods (London, GB)
by Agreement
PRADA S.p.A. profile and vacancies
PRADA S.p.A.
in Greater London
Show all